I also came across the broken cable that should open the engine bonnet.
First of all I would like to say that this is not a guide, and I don't want to replace any other guide but I want to be helpful with new photos to those like me who happened to suffer with the bonnet closed.

IM.1 / 2.Here is the original cable, it measures a length of 2 meters.

IM3I found this substitute bicycle cable 2 meters long, the same 1.5mm thickness I think.click to enlarge

IM4 I took this protection and
click to enlarge IM5 a cable clamp, total price around € 5. click to enlarge

IM6.here are the tools needed to open the bonnet - a large 20/22 mm flat-blade screwdriver and a piece of metal to pry the same thickness as the screwdriver approximately.

IM7 you can see indicated where to lever with the tools, and exactly the bonnet closing spring.

IM8Shows how to proceed to leverage.click to enlarge

Of course you will have to access the locking mechanism through the front grille IM9click to enlarge
fortunately my front grid model allowed me to access the interior without breaking it.

IM10 That's where the cable hooks up.click to enlarge

IM11 This is the hole in the sheath from which the cable arrives.click to enlarge

IM12 Here the screws are removed to dismantle the whole mechanism, I decided not to take it apart and do the work to re-assemble; although a bit hard, with a little patience I succeeded.

IM14 This and the other end of the guani where the thread passes. inside the cockpit above the lever to open

To insert the cable without difficulty I recommend removing the rubber cap shown in IM14.

IM16 and shown do enter the cable in the lever, the original cable was inserted by the hole (red arrow) and then moved to the slot (yellow arrow).

IM17/18 Here is the new cable inserted, leave about 10 centimeters of cable if you have one of 2 meters like mine (if you find one longer, then better).

After passing the cable through the most complicated part arrives, you will have to be able to hook the cable to the release spring in the motor.

IM19 I patiently managed to insert the cable into the eyelet with the metal guard and used the old cable stop.

IM20 After having finished stretching the wire from inside the car, put the wire inside the lever, put the lever in the normal position and insert the cable stop as close as possible to the base of the lever, tightly close the clamp, close the hood and try if the unlocking functions.

I've also used a short piece of bike cable on the boot release from the rear right hand side external rear key release. It worked a treat and was easy to thread through the existing "outer".

One thing I would like to add though.. You don't need to snip off the 'bullet' end from the new bicycle cable. You could use it as an anchor at the lever end rather than putting another clamp/anchor as a new cable end.
